Flydubai Airlines transfers part of flights to new terminal

Dubai-based flydubai has announced the transfer of some flights from Terminal 2 to Terminal 3 of Dubai International Airport.

From December 2, 2018, flydubai flights to some destinations will be operated from Terminal 3 of Dubai International Airport.

List of flydubai flights to be operated from Terminal 3 of Dubai International Airport:

  • Belgrade (BEG)
  • Bishkek (FRU)
  • Bucharest (OTP)
  • Catania (CAT)
  • Helsinki (HEL)
  • Krakow (KRK)
  • Mineral waters (MRV)
  • Prague (PRG)
  • Rostov-on-Don (ROV)
  • Salalah (SLL)
  • Zagreb (ZAG)

All other flights will continue to be operated from Terminal 2 of Dubai International Airport (DXB), as well as from the new Dubai Al Maktoum International Airport (DWC).

Earlier in October, flydubai announced that some flights will be operated through Al Maktoum International Airport (DWC) between April 16, 2019 and May 30, 2019 due to the reconstruction of the runway at Dubai International Airport.

Recall that the “native” airline for flydubai is Terminal 2, from which most of its flights are operated. Terminal 3 of Dubai International Airport has previously been used exclusively for Emirates flights.
